SubjectRe: debug kernel using two laptops without serial port
On Thu, Dec 02, 2010 at 08:56:19PM +0800, Stanley Gan wrote:
> Hi All,
> I have two dell laptops 1015. For studying Linux kernel, I want to
> let one run debugging Linux as client, the other as host. The two laptops
> don't have serial port, just have LAN and usb ports. How can I configure
> them to get early kernel print message? I ever asked a lot of people, but
> don't get answers. Please give me some practical advices, thanks in advance.

Take a look at <Documentation/networking/netconsole.txt> in the kernel
sources.
